The Hexadecimal Color #AEBF18 is a contrast shade of Yellow Green. #AEBF18 RGB value is rgb(174, 191, 24). RGB Color Model of #AEBF18 consists of 68% red, 74% green and 9% blue. HSL color Mode of #AEBF18 has 66°(degrees) Hue, 78% Saturation and 42% Lightness. #AEBF18 color has an wavelength of 578.44444n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#AEBF18 is #CCCC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#AEBF18 is #AB1. The Closest Color to #AEBF18 is #9ACD32. Official Name of #AEBF18 Hex Code is Sahara.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#AEBF18 is 9 Cyan 0 Magenta 87 Yellow 25 Black and #AEBF18 CMY is 9, 0, 87.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#AEBF18

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
